    I have to say I'm very impressed. I've always liked the food here, (especially their peppery salt chicken which is phenomenal), and my daughter loves their chicken lo mein), but King's Wok Pewaukee completely remodeled the place and it looks fantastic. It went from a dive to a destination. Outstanding! I definitely prefer this King's Wok to the one in Hartland. I usually get takeout, but I do dine in occasionally, and now I will certainly go more often. Im quite impressed with the updates.

    I was in the area around lunch time today so I jumped on yelp to see what I had bookmarked in the area and my first choice was closed so I went here instead. The place is in a strip mall and its take out or delivery only because the dining room is closed. You can't even walk in and your payment goes through a little door and the drawer below it slides out your order, be careful because I gave a $20 for my $8 order and I was $2 and some change back and I said I gave you a $20 where's the rest of my change and they gave me my $10 back. I thought that I would try the beef with vegetables lunch special that comes with pork fried rice and a pork egg from the app menu. The egg roll was the tiny kind and very average with not much flavor. The pork fried rice was soggy because it's at the bottom of the container and they slapped the beef with vegetables on top of it, really. The veggies were cooked to mush which was disappointing while the beef was thin and somewhat tender but not very flavorful as was the whole meal. Overall my lunch was super average and I probably will not return because nothing impressed me at all.

    Wow what happened to this place? It's been about 4 months since I've ordered but probably never again. Fried rice had zero egg. White freezer burnt hard peas. If that wasn't bad enough, the shrimp egg foo yung had lumpy gravy and the shrimp was VERY fishy. Also the fried wontons were hard as a rock. Not a single thing we ordered was worthy of sending out of the kitchen.

    In town with my brother and his family, as well as my two daughters, hibachi sounded like a solid…read moreoption. Unfortunately, when we arrived, we were told the wait for hibachi would be quite pretty long, so we opted for the non-hibachi menu. I'm not big on sushi, so I chose to get Chinese, which, didn't seem like too much of a stretch given the Chinese lions outside the front doors. To get started I ordered their calamari, which resembled Kopp's onion rings with the texture of Haribo gummy worms that were in a bag "closed" by a three year old and left out for weeks. If you've never experienced that, it means like rubber, and when you try to rip a bite away with your canines, the onion ring coating crumbles all over the place. Nice! After about a 40-45 minute wait later the food arrived. The servings were huge, but that's where the fun ended. I ordered sesame chicken, but what was placed in front of me was hella orange, not only in color but flavor. I informed my waiter that they mistakenly served me orange chicken, but good old David, the waiter, informed me that even though it tasted like orange chicken, in no way could it be because it had sesame seeds on it. Ok cool, throwing sesame seeds on anything doesn't make it sesame. After a few back and forths with David and the manager, they insisted sesame chicken is the same as orange chicken, and general Tso's chicken but with sesame seeds. Hmmm, since I've cooked sesame chicken and general Tso's chicken myself (Made with Lau, look his videos up on YouTube) I knew sesame chicken includes sesame oil, which was not at all present alongside the orange flavor. You would think that makes sense, but good old David let me know that in none of his stints as a Chinese food chef, all across the country, did the sesame chicken recipe call for sesame oil. I wonder where the name came from then, sesame seeds? I can't believe they were so set against being wrong that they would argue there is no sesame oil in sesame chicken, and presumably that sesame chicken should taste like orange chicken, minus the orange zest. If you decide to visit Asiana, heed my warning and stay away from the Chinese food. Don't be fooled by the inclusion of the Chinese lions, and stick to the Japanese theme, since my brother did enjoy his sushi. 2 stars only because the rest of the group had decent meals. Just avoid any Chinese chicken dish.
